INVESTOR RELATIONS PROGRAM

 

An Investor Relations team manages the Group’s interaction with the international financial community. Several events are held each year to provide institutional investors and analysts various opportunities to learn more about Novartis.

 

Investor Relations is based at the Group’s headquarters in Basel, Switzerland. A team is also located in New York to coordinate interaction with US investors. Investor Relations Program

Novartis has an Investor Relations program which includes the following:

·     A full-year results presentation;

·     Investor events focusing on the Novartis R&D pipeline;

·     Themed events, covering areas of interest such as therapeutic advances in medicine, pharmaceutical research or the generics business (Sandoz);

·     One-on-one and group meetings with investors and analysts at a Novartis site or during roadshows at major financial centers;

·     Conference calls for quarterly results or in conjunction with other press releases; and

·     Presentations at broker-sponsored industry conferences.

These activities focus on recently announced activities or financial results and are conducted in line with stock exchange disclosure rules and Regulation FD.

Presentations are regularly posted to the financial community in an archive on the Novartis Investor Relations website, as audio webcasts and/or PDF documents for slide presentations. These presentations are not regularly updated, but reflect the developments within Novartis over time.

Novartis Investor Relations is managed from the global headquarters in Basel, Switzerland. A team of professionals is located in New York to assist in coordinating responses to inquiries from the US.
